Understanding Low-VOC Paints



When you choose low-VOC paints, you're choosing a product that produces fewer unpredictable natural substances, which can be unsafe to both your health and the atmosphere.



VOCs are chemicals discovered in several paint products that can evaporate into the air and add to indoor air pollution. By picking low-VOC alternatives, you're decreasing the number of these exhausts, making your home much safer.

Low-VOC paints generally consist of 50 grams per litre or less VOCs, contrasted to typical paints that can include approximately 250 grams per liter. This implies that when you repaint your home with low-VOC items, you're not simply choosing for aesthetics; you're also taking a step in the direction of a much healthier interior atmosphere.

Potential Disadvantages to Consider



While low-VOC paints provide many benefits, there are some prospective downsides to bear in mind. One significant concern is their efficiency compared to traditional paints. Low-VOC alternatives may not constantly provide the same degree of resilience and coverage, which can bring about even more frequent touch-ups or a need for added layers. This can be irritating and taxing throughout your painting project.

One more issue is the drying out time. Low-VOC paints usually take longer to completely dry than their high-VOC counterparts, which can extend your project timeline. If you're on a limited timetable, this could be a drawback to consider.

You need to additionally realize that low-VOC paints can in some cases have a different finish or appearance. If you're aiming for a details aesthetic, see to it to test examples to guarantee the result fulfills your expectations.

Finally, while low-VOC paints are generally safer, they can still give off some fumes. Proper ventilation is crucial throughout and after application, so be prepared to air out your area effectively.
